George Silva kirjoitti 2014-07-17 16:53:
> All the functions that did not conform with SFS specs changed.
>
> They are called now ST_X and ST_Y
>
> On Thu, Jul 17, 2014 at 9:46 AM, Antti J. Lind
> <anttij.lind@birdlife.fi> wrote:
>
>> Hi,
>>
>> We have previously used postgis 1.3.6 with postgres 8.4.1.
>> I installed postgres 9.3.4 and postgis 2.1.3
>>
>> When testing our app, I noticed that functions x(geometry) and
>> y(geometry) aren't there anymore?
